Key Lime Pie Parfaits With Aquafaba Whipped Cream [Vegan, Gluten-Free]
Calories
241
Serves
6
What Ingredients Do You Need To Make Key Lime Pie Parfaits With Aquafaba Whipped Cream [Vegan, Gluten-Free]
For the Crust:
- 4 large rectangle graham crackers (reserve 1 for topping, gluten-free if needed)
- 1 tablespoon melted coconut oil
For the Lime Curd (you will want to make 5-6 hours prior or the day before):
- 1 14-ounce can coconut cream
- 2 tablespoons lime zest
- 1/2 cup freshly squeezed lime juice
- 2 tablespoons arrowroot starch
- 2 tablespoons agave nectar, plus more to taste
For the Aquafaba Whipped Cream:
- 4 tablespoons aquafaba (amount of liquid from 1 can of chickpeas)
- 4 tablespoons powdered sugar
- Pinch of cream of tartar (this helps give volume when beating the aquafaba)
How To Make Key Lime Pie Parfaits With Aquafaba Whipped Cream [Vegan, Gluten-Free]
- In small saucepan, add coconut cream and lime zest. In a small mixing bowl, whisk arrowroot starch and lime juice.
- Add to coconut cream mixture in saucepan and mix well. Add agave nectar and stir to combine.
- Place saucepan on medium heat and bring to a low bubble making sure to whisk often.
- Reduce heat to medium low and continue to whisk until thick and jiggly.
- Remove from heat and adjust sweetness if necessary. Let sit for 15 minutes to get thicker.
- Transfer to a glass bowl and cover with plastic wrap. Let sit 5-6 hours or overnight. Place graham crackers in blender. Pulse until they are finely ground.
- Add melted coconut oil and pulse a few more times until fully incorporated. Set aside.
- Drain a can of chickpeas into a large mixing bowl and set the chickpeas aside for another recipe. Add powdered sugar and cream of tartar to mixing bowl.
- Using a hand or stand mixer, mix on high speed until peaks form (5-10 minutes). Mix until aquafaba is a light and fluffy consistency.
- Construct parfaits by layering graham cracker crumbles, lime curd, and whipped aquafaba on top. Garnish with graham cracker pieces and lime zest.
- Consume immediately. Aquafaba loses its volume fairly quickly so it’s best eaten right away.

Nutritional Information
Per Serving: Calories: 241 | Carbs: 21 g | Fat: 16 g | Protein: 2 g | Sodium: 45 mg | Sugar: 13 g
